Harmonic re-orchestrates sales division

Video delivery specialist Harmonic is reshuffling its global sales organization. Senior vice president of worldwide sales, Mark Carrington, will step down from his position with the company.

Carrington will assist with the transition in the short term, the company said, although it has not yet found a replacement. Harmonic has initiated a formal search, and in the interim period, senior sales leadership will report directly to Patrick Harshman, president and CEO of Harmonic.
"We thank Mark for his years of service to the company during which time we significantly expanded our customer base worldwide, particularly in broadcast and media," said Harshman. "We wish him the best in his future endeavours."
He added, "As a matter of record, this transition does not impact our previously announced financial guidance issued on our quarterly earnings call on October 23, 2012."
